Purple in print

It converts to cmyk cleanly and holds its character from screen to paper. The cmyk build is 22, 83, 0, 45.

The same color needs a different cmyk build depending on the paper. Here is #6c178b on both.

Coated stockgloss or silk, C
22 83 0 45
Ink sits on the surface, so colors stay bright and close to screen.
Uncoated stocknatural or matte, U
24 80 4 51
The stock absorbs ink and gains dot, so it needs a heavier build and reads a touch softer.

This color converts to cmyk comfortably and should hold on press.

How we calculate these values

Here is how the numbers for #6c178b are worked out. Rgb, hsl, hsv, lab and xyz are derived through the usual sRGB conversion formulas. The uncoated cmyk build carries more ink than the coated one, which is what a printer would compensate for when the same color runs on a rougher stock. The Pantone value is the closest reference by perceptual color distance and should be treated as a starting point, not a guaranteed match.
